I'm sure most of you have heard (as it was reported early last year) that Orci and Kurtzman have pitched an idea for a potential new animated Star Trek series; the assumption being that Paramount are waiting to see how 'Star Trek into Darkness' does before committing to such an idea. As STID is most likely gonna be a hit, the new animated Trek is also very likely to see the light of day. The series will be based on the Alt-timeline of the new films and feature the current cast.

I'd like to share an idea I've had for a new animated series. How about a series based on the exploits of Captain Christopher Pike (as played by Jeffrey Hunter)?

Canon wise, we know relatively little about Pike and even less about his crew, sans Spock. There is a wide area to cover post-ENT and pre-TOS. It could predate or follow the events of 'The Cage' and take concepts from elsewhere (one such concept I've always loved, from the novel 'The Rift', is Number One being the basis for the Enterprise computers voice). It would also include room for a Leonard Nimoy cameo.
